css属性分为八大类不包括
css属性分为四大类,而非八大类。这四大类是:
1. 文本相关属性:包括字体、颜色、对齐等属性。
2. 盒模型相关属性:包括宽度、高度、边框、内边距等属性。
3. 布局相关属性:包括浮动、定位、布局方式等属性。
4. 背景和边框相关属性:包括背景颜色、背景图像、边框样式等属性。
css属性分为1、Type类型;
2、Background背景;
3、Block块;
4、Box盒子;
5、Border边框;
6、List列表;
7、Positioning定位;
8、Extensions扩展,但不包括empty-cells属性。
css属性与属性之间用什么符号
IE6独有的属性。比如 .test { height: 100px; _height: 200px; } 在IE7以上版本及其余浏览器下,高度都是100px,只有IE6下是200px
css定义了多少个坐标属性
position 定位
**定位是在页面布局中非常重要
css有三种基本的定位机制:普通流、浮动流、定位流。
css常用的定位属性有四种,静态定位、绝对定位、相对定位、固定定位
下面来逐一介绍
1. static (静态定位)
默认值,没有定位。也就是按照文档的书写布局自动分配在一个合适的地方。不脱离文档流。在静态定位状态下,不能配合top、bottom、left、right来改变元素的位置。
(可以用于取消元素之前的定位设置。)
**2. relative(相对定位)
**相对定位是将元素对于它在标准流中的位置进行定位,通过设置边移属性top、bottom、left、right,使指定元素相对于其正常位置进行偏移。如果没有定位偏移量,对元素本身没有任何影响。
不使元素脱离文档流,空间会保留,不影响其他布局。
经常与z-index属性进行层次分级。
html属性能放在css中吗
Html属性不能放在css中。
因为Css是属于样式文件的,是用来对htm文件的渲染的,文件的属性是不能放在css文件里面的, Css文件是不支持这些属性,但是反过来就可以css里面的属性或者是样式可以放在html文件里面,这样可以作为内联样式对标签进行修饰。
还没有评论,来说两句吧...